aboutsummaryrefslogtreecommitdiff
path: root/src/main/java/gtPlusPlus/core/item
diff options
context:
space:
mode:
Diffstat (limited to 'src/main/java/gtPlusPlus/core/item')
-rw-r--r--src/main/java/gtPlusPlus/core/item/ModItems.java1232
-rw-r--r--src/main/java/gtPlusPlus/core/item/base/BaseEuItem.java582
-rw-r--r--src/main/java/gtPlusPlus/core/item/base/BaseItemBackpack.java92
-rw-r--r--src/main/java/gtPlusPlus/core/item/base/BaseItemBrain.java109
-rw-r--r--src/main/java/gtPlusPlus/core/item/base/BaseItemBurnable.java44
-rw-r--r--src/main/java/gtPlusPlus/core/item/base/BaseItemColourable.java98
-rw-r--r--src/main/java/gtPlusPlus/core/item/base/BaseItemComponent.java566
-rw-r--r--src/main/java/gtPlusPlus/core/item/base/BaseItemDamageable.java201
-rw-r--r--src/main/java/gtPlusPlus/core/item/base/BaseItemGeneric.java28
-rw-r--r--src/main/java/gtPlusPlus/core/item/base/BaseItemLoot.java109
-rw-r--r--src/main/java/gtPlusPlus/core/item/base/BaseItemTCShard.java82
-rw-r--r--src/main/java/gtPlusPlus/core/item/base/BaseItemTickable.java341
-rw-r--r--src/main/java/gtPlusPlus/core/item/base/BaseItemWithCharge.java76
-rw-r--r--src/main/java/gtPlusPlus/core/item/base/BaseItemWithDamageValue.java27
-rw-r--r--src/main/java/gtPlusPlus/core/item/base/BasicSpawnEgg.java254
-rw-r--r--src/main/java/gtPlusPlus/core/item/base/CoreItem.java237
-rw-r--r--src/main/java/gtPlusPlus/core/item/base/bolts/BaseItemBolt.java11
-rw-r--r--src/main/java/gtPlusPlus/core/item/base/cell/BaseItemCell.java66
-rw-r--r--src/main/java/gtPlusPlus/core/item/base/cell/BaseItemPlasmaCell.java83
-rw-r--r--src/main/java/gtPlusPlus/core/item/base/dusts/BaseItemDust.java145
-rw-r--r--src/main/java/gtPlusPlus/core/item/base/dusts/BaseItemDustAbstract.java44
-rw-r--r--src/main/java/gtPlusPlus/core/item/base/dusts/BaseItemDustEx.java126
-rw-r--r--src/main/java/gtPlusPlus/core/item/base/dusts/BaseItemDustUnique.java162
-rw-r--r--src/main/java/gtPlusPlus/core/item/base/dusts/decimal/BaseItemCentidust.java58
-rw-r--r--src/main/java/gtPlusPlus/core/item/base/dusts/decimal/BaseItemDecidust.java58
-rw-r--r--src/main/java/gtPlusPlus/core/item/base/foil/BaseItemFoil.java11
-rw-r--r--src/main/java/gtPlusPlus/core/item/base/foods/BaseItemFood.java50
-rw-r--r--src/main/java/gtPlusPlus/core/item/base/foods/BaseItemHotFood.java80
-rw-r--r--src/main/java/gtPlusPlus/core/item/base/gears/BaseItemGear.java11
-rw-r--r--src/main/java/gtPlusPlus/core/item/base/gears/BaseItemSmallGear.java11
-rw-r--r--src/main/java/gtPlusPlus/core/item/base/ingots/BaseItemIngot.java21
-rw-r--r--src/main/java/gtPlusPlus/core/item/base/ingots/BaseItemIngotHot.java110
-rw-r--r--src/main/java/gtPlusPlus/core/item/base/ingots/BaseItemIngot_OLD.java101
-rw-r--r--src/main/java/gtPlusPlus/core/item/base/itemblock/FluidItemBlock.java61
-rw-r--r--src/main/java/gtPlusPlus/core/item/base/itemblock/ItemBlockBasicTile.java71
-rw-r--r--src/main/java/gtPlusPlus/core/item/base/itemblock/ItemBlockDoor.java100
-rw-r--r--src/main/java/gtPlusPlus/core/item/base/itemblock/ItemBlockEntityBase.java41
-rw-r--r--src/main/java/gtPlusPlus/core/item/base/itemblock/ItemBlockGtBlock.java156
-rw-r--r--src/main/java/gtPlusPlus/core/item/base/itemblock/ItemBlockGtFrameBox.java94
-rw-r--r--src/main/java/gtPlusPlus/core/item/base/itemblock/ItemBlockMeta.java114
-rw-r--r--src/main/java/gtPlusPlus/core/item/base/itemblock/ItemBlockNBT.java104
-rw-r--r--src/main/java/gtPlusPlus/core/item/base/itemblock/ItemBlockOre.java161
-rw-r--r--src/main/java/gtPlusPlus/core/item/base/itemblock/ItemBlockRoundRobinator.java115
-rw-r--r--src/main/java/gtPlusPlus/core/item/base/itemblock/ItemBlockSpawner.java39
-rw-r--r--src/main/java/gtPlusPlus/core/item/base/misc/BaseItemMisc.java174
-rw-r--r--src/main/java/gtPlusPlus/core/item/base/misc/BaseItemParticle.java57
-rw-r--r--src/main/java/gtPlusPlus/core/item/base/nugget/BaseItemNugget.java12
-rw-r--r--src/main/java/gtPlusPlus/core/item/base/ore/BaseItemCentrifugedCrushedOre.java10
-rw-r--r--src/main/java/gtPlusPlus/core/item/base/ore/BaseItemCrushedOre.java10
-rw-r--r--src/main/java/gtPlusPlus/core/item/base/ore/BaseItemImpureDust.java10
-rw-r--r--src/main/java/gtPlusPlus/core/item/base/ore/BaseItemMilledOre.java25
-rw-r--r--src/main/java/gtPlusPlus/core/item/base/ore/BaseItemPurifiedCrushedOre.java10
-rw-r--r--src/main/java/gtPlusPlus/core/item/base/ore/BaseItemPurifiedDust.java10
-rw-r--r--src/main/java/gtPlusPlus/core/item/base/ore/BaseOreComponent.java279
-rw-r--r--src/main/java/gtPlusPlus/core/item/base/plates/BaseItemPlate.java18
-rw-r--r--src/main/java/gtPlusPlus/core/item/base/plates/BaseItemPlateDouble.java20
-rw-r--r--src/main/java/gtPlusPlus/core/item/base/plates/BaseItemPlateHeavy.java47
-rw-r--r--src/main/java/gtPlusPlus/core/item/base/plates/BaseItemPlate_OLD.java95
-rw-r--r--src/main/java/gtPlusPlus/core/item/base/rings/BaseItemRing.java12
-rw-r--r--src/main/java/gtPlusPlus/core/item/base/rods/BaseItemRod.java12
-rw-r--r--src/main/java/gtPlusPlus/core/item/base/rods/BaseItemRodLong.java18
-rw-r--r--src/main/java/gtPlusPlus/core/item/base/rotors/BaseItemRotor.java11
-rw-r--r--src/main/java/gtPlusPlus/core/item/base/screws/BaseItemScrew.java12
-rw-r--r--src/main/java/gtPlusPlus/core/item/bauble/BaseBauble.java190
-rw-r--r--src/main/java/gtPlusPlus/core/item/bauble/BatteryPackBaseBauble.java259
-rw-r--r--src/main/java/gtPlusPlus/core/item/bauble/ElectricBaseBauble.java197
-rw-r--r--src/main/java/gtPlusPlus/core/item/bauble/FireProtectionBauble.java137
-rw-r--r--src/main/java/gtPlusPlus/core/item/bauble/HealthBoostBauble.java39
-rw-r--r--src/main/java/gtPlusPlus/core/item/bauble/ModularBauble.java408
-rw-r--r--src/main/java/gtPlusPlus/core/item/bauble/MonsterKillerBaseBauble.java175
-rw-r--r--src/main/java/gtPlusPlus/core/item/chemistry/AgriculturalChem.java614
-rw-r--r--src/main/java/gtPlusPlus/core/item/chemistry/CoalTar.java378
-rw-r--r--src/main/java/gtPlusPlus/core/item/chemistry/GenericChem.java1115
-rw-r--r--src/main/java/gtPlusPlus/core/item/chemistry/IonParticles.java165
-rw-r--r--src/main/java/gtPlusPlus/core/item/chemistry/MilledOreProcessing.java820
-rw-r--r--src/main/java/gtPlusPlus/core/item/chemistry/NuclearChem.java116
-rw-r--r--src/main/java/gtPlusPlus/core/item/chemistry/OilChem.java45
-rw-r--r--src/main/java/gtPlusPlus/core/item/chemistry/RocketFuels.java1071
-rw-r--r--src/main/java/gtPlusPlus/core/item/chemistry/StandardBaseParticles.java161
-rw-r--r--src/main/java/gtPlusPlus/core/item/chemistry/general/ItemGenericChemBase.java318
-rw-r--r--src/main/java/gtPlusPlus/core/item/chemistry/general/ItemNuclearChemBase.java152
-rw-r--r--src/main/java/gtPlusPlus/core/item/circuit/ItemAdvancedChip.java237
-rw-r--r--src/main/java/gtPlusPlus/core/item/crafting/ItemDummyResearch.java114
-rw-r--r--src/main/java/gtPlusPlus/core/item/effects/RarityEffect.java42
-rw-r--r--src/main/java/gtPlusPlus/core/item/effects/RarityEpic.java29
-rw-r--r--src/main/java/gtPlusPlus/core/item/effects/RarityRare.java29
-rw-r--r--src/main/java/gtPlusPlus/core/item/effects/RarityUncommon.java23
-rw-r--r--src/main/java/gtPlusPlus/core/item/food/BaseItemMetaFood.java431
-rw-r--r--src/main/java/gtPlusPlus/core/item/general/BaseItemGrindle.java84
-rw-r--r--src/main/java/gtPlusPlus/core/item/general/BedLocator_Base.java107
-rw-r--r--src/main/java/gtPlusPlus/core/item/general/BufferCore.java72
-rw-r--r--src/main/java/gtPlusPlus/core/item/general/ItemAirFilter.java141
-rw-r--r--src/main/java/gtPlusPlus/core/item/general/ItemAreaClear.java202
-rw-r--r--src/main/java/gtPlusPlus/core/item/general/ItemBasicFirestarter.java85
-rw-r--r--src/main/java/gtPlusPlus/core/item/general/ItemBasicScrubberTurbine.java153
-rw-r--r--src/main/java/gtPlusPlus/core/item/general/ItemBlueprint.java295
-rw-r--r--src/main/java/gtPlusPlus/core/item/general/ItemCloakingDevice.java259
-rw-r--r--src/main/java/gtPlusPlus/core/item/general/ItemControlCore.java128
-rw-r--r--src/main/java/gtPlusPlus/core/item/general/ItemCreativeTab.java59
-rw-r--r--src/main/java/gtPlusPlus/core/item/general/ItemEmpty.java21
-rw-r--r--src/main/java/gtPlusPlus/core/item/general/ItemGemShards.java78
-rw-r--r--src/main/java/gtPlusPlus/core/item/general/ItemGenericToken.java182
-rw-r--r--src/main/java/gtPlusPlus/core/item/general/ItemGiantEgg.java300
-rw-r--r--src/main/java/gtPlusPlus/core/item/general/ItemHalfCompleteCasings.java63
-rw-r--r--src/main/java/gtPlusPlus/core/item/general/ItemHealingDevice.java432
-rw-r--r--src/main/java/gtPlusPlus/core/item/general/ItemLavaFilter.java127
-rw-r--r--src/main/java/gtPlusPlus/core/item/general/ItemSlowBuildingRing.java140
-rw-r--r--src/main/java/gtPlusPlus/core/item/general/NuclearFuelRodBase.java211
-rw-r--r--src/main/java/gtPlusPlus/core/item/general/RF2EU_Battery.java315
-rw-r--r--src/main/java/gtPlusPlus/core/item/general/books/ItemBaseBook.java130
-rw-r--r--src/main/java/gtPlusPlus/core/item/general/capture/ItemEntityCatcher.java246
-rw-r--r--src/main/java/gtPlusPlus/core/item/general/chassis/ItemBoilerChassis.java86
-rw-r--r--src/main/java/gtPlusPlus/core/item/general/chassis/ItemDehydratorCoil.java93
-rw-r--r--src/main/java/gtPlusPlus/core/item/general/chassis/ItemDehydratorCoilWire.java93
-rw-r--r--src/main/java/gtPlusPlus/core/item/general/fuelrods/FuelRod_Base.java223
-rw-r--r--src/main/java/gtPlusPlus/core/item/general/fuelrods/FuelRod_Thorium.java13
-rw-r--r--src/main/java/gtPlusPlus/core/item/general/rfchargingpack/ChargingPackBase.java84
-rw-r--r--src/main/java/gtPlusPlus/core/item/general/spawn/ItemCustomSpawnEgg.java285
-rw-r--r--